Thursday Afternoon Show with Selha G and Tommy D: Lively conversation with community members, business owners, civic leaders, and more
Selha G and Tommy D host lively conversations with community members, business owners, civic leaders, and more. Broadcasting live from either The Spark of Hudson, the Hudson Thursday Market, or other locations out and about in the community.
Selha Graham is a dynamic cohost of the Thursday Afternoon Show on WGXC 90.7 FM, where she brings her vibrant personality and insightful perspectives to the airwaves. A proud Jamaican-born woman and community advocate, Selha is deeply passionate about engaging with local voices and sharing stories that matter. Beyond her role at WGXC, she is a dedicated entrepreneur and mother of seven, balancing her professional and personal life with grace and determination. Selha's unique blend of charisma and authenticity makes her a cherished part of the WGXC family and a voice for the Hudson Valley community.
Tommy D has found peace at last by finally integrating his past multiple personalities—local elected official, radio ranter, man about town—into one deeply flawed human being tossed out by the electorate after eight years of service. A long way from his childhood in Yonkers, N.Y., he is settling into decrepitude with an intact ego, collecting the shards of his life into two hours a week of radio banter and b.s. Why should you listen? His own family—what's left of it—doesn't, so he's free to lambast them with impunity. With his vivacious co-host—and a bunch of other local characters—he delivers lots of unscripted silliness, most entertaining himself.
